Position Overview
A high-volume, modern full-service restaurant in Greenpoint, Brooklyn is seeking a proactive, floor-focused Service Manager to lead front-of-house operations, elevate service standards, and drive team growth.
This role requires a hands-on leader who thrives in a fast-paced environment, possesses strong floor presence, and has a passion for guest hospitality, staff development, and elevated beverage service.
Key Responsibilities
- Floor Leadership & Service: Direct daily shift operations, build floor plans, conduct dynamic pre-shift meetings, and step in as Maitre D or service support as needed during peak rushes.
- Team Management & Development: Coach, evaluate, and mentor FOH hourly staff to foster high retention, accountability, and a supportive team culture.
- Beverage & Wine Focus: Drive beverage sales by testing, training, and inspiring staff on wine, spirits, and menu knowledge.
- FOH/BOH Coordination: Act as the primary operational liaison between front-of-house and back-of-house teams to maintain seamless service flow and handle guest accommodations.
- Guest Engagement: Conduct active table touches, handle guest recovery professionally, and curate guest feedback to build continuous regulars.
- Operations & Compliance: Oversee opening/closing procedures, maintain venue environmental settings (lighting, audio, cleanliness), and enforce NYC health and safety regulations.
Qualifications & Requirements
- Experience: Minimum 1 year of restaurant management experience in a high-volume, upscale full-service establishment.
- Certification: Active NYC Food Protection Certificate required.
- Technical Skills: Proficiency with POS systems and reservation management software.
- Product Knowledge: Demonstrated experience with wine sales and structured staff training.
- Soft Skills: Calm under pressure, exceptional conflict-resolution capabilities, and strong communication skills.
- Availability: Ability to work a flexible schedule including nights, weekends, and holidays.
